BL Touch Wiring to the Mainboard
Plug BLTouch wires into the corresponding ports on the mainboard of your Kingroon KP3S.
The white line is the signal pin. The black line is the ground. There are information on the board. S for signal. G for ground.
The colors of cables may varies from different bltouch manfacturers. There are 3 pins port on the mainboard: G, 5V, S. Insert the connectors to the 3 pins port accordingly.
Here is the cable information of the 3D Touch on our site:
Green line: -, GND
Red line: + 5V
Yellow line: signal line

Configure the Z-offset Value
To configure the Z-offset value of Kingroon KP3S. Open the .txt file in the firmware files you downloaded from the above link.
1. Change the mode as” cfg_leveling_mode” 1
2. Setup endstop into Z Min_Probe_endstop_inverting 0 # Z probe
3. Set the leveling probe on Zmax: Z_min_probe_pin_mode 2
4. Setup the X, Y, Z axis offset.
If the distance between the extruder and the platform is too close when printing, then reduce the Z-axis offset value, otherwise, increase it. Normally, we don't need to change the value of X probe offset from exand Y probe offset from extruder.
5. Set 3 (grid points) as bed leveling method
6. Set leveling range as follows
7. Run BL Touch on Kingroon KP3S: BLTOUCH 1
Adjust the Z-offset Value
Now everything is ready to start adjusting the Z-offset value of your Kingroon KP3S. You need to adjust the Z-offset on the above .txt file as well.
Adjust the Z probe offset from extruder value down a little at a time to avoid your nozzle crashes into the heatbed and leads to any damages.
In this firmware version, you could only adjust Z-offset value through the .txt file in the firmware. Do not support Z-offset adjusting on control screen.
